When a customer reports a stuck CSV import in Ledgerloom, first check the wizard's job status page. Jobs in "validating" for more than ten minutes are usually hung on a malformed header row. You can requeue the job through the internal Importd API without touching the customer's file. Requeue requests must be authenticated, so use the key below when calling the endpoint.

app token of hahig-bawef = qvz4-jEJj

Ticket: Sweepwright vault locked after failed rotation. The orphaned-resource sweeper on the Halverton cluster cannot fetch its deletion allowlist because the Quillbox vault sealed itself during last night's node reboot. Do not restart the sweeper blind — it may reap live volumes. Unseal Quillbox first; the recovery passphrase is below.

strongbox words: druath-quenael

## Tuning

The receipt mailer (Almsgate) batches donation receipts and sends through the Thornquay relay. On-call: if the queue backs up, resist the urge to crank batch size — the relay rate-limits per connection, and bigger batches just mean bigger retries. Scale worker count first, then shorten the flush interval. Dedupe window must stay longer than the retry horizon or donors get duplicate receipts, which generates tickets. All knobs live in one place and are read at worker start. Current production values follow.

tuning table, kajop-yafof:
QUOTAS = {
    "wenath": 10,
    "ulaael": 5,
}

## Building Access — Spares Room (Hullbrook Annex)

Contractors: the spare hardware room is down the east corridor on the ground floor, third door on the left. Sign in at the front desk first and grab a visitor lanyard. Anything you take out, jot it in the blue logbook — yes, even the little stuff. The door self-locks, so don't wedge it. To get in, punch in the code below.

staff pass of hagug-taguf = bdg-HJ-9